Prioritizing Content Types Based on Audience Consumption Patterns

Understanding audience consumption patterns is essential for creating effective content strategies. By analyzing how different groups engage with various content types, creators can prioritize their efforts to maximize impact and reach.

The Importance of Audience Analysis

Audience analysis involves studying the preferences, behaviors, and demographics of your target viewers or readers. This insight helps determine which content formats—such as articles, videos, podcasts, or social media posts—resonate most with your audience.

Gathering Data

Effective data collection methods include:

  • Website analytics tools like Google Analytics
  • Social media engagement metrics
  • Surveys and feedback forms
  • Focus groups and interviews

Once data is collected, analyze which content types generate the most engagement. For example, some audiences prefer quick, visual content like infographics or videos, while others engage more with detailed articles or podcasts.

Prioritizing Content Creation

After identifying preferred content types, allocate resources accordingly. Focus on producing high-quality content in formats your audience consumes most frequently. This targeted approach enhances engagement and ensures your content efforts are efficient.

Strategies for Implementation

  • Create a content calendar emphasizing top-performing formats
  • Repurpose existing content into different formats
  • Test new content types gradually to gauge audience response
  • Use analytics to continuously refine your strategy

By aligning content creation with audience preferences, educators and content creators can increase engagement, improve learning outcomes, and build a loyal community.
